
Zwinogrodka (ukr. Звенигородка) is a city in Ukraine, located in the Cherkasy region, in the central part of the country. It is a relatively small town, although it has a rich history, dating back to the Middle Ages.
Zwinogrodka is an industrial city, with a population of about 20,000-25,000. The city has a growing food industry and small-scale crafts. Zwinogrodka is also an administrative center in the region, and its residents benefit from a developed transportation infrastructure, connecting to other parts of the country.
Although Zwinogrodka is not a major tourist center, the town has several interesting historical sites and objects:
St. Michael's Church - a historic church that is one of the most important religious buildings in the city.
Historical monuments - Zwinogrodka has monuments commemorating World War II events, including a monument to Red Army soldiers.
Parks and green spaces - the city has several parks, which are popular places for recreation among residents.
